Patek Philippe. A fine and slim 18K gold square wristwatch
Signed Patek Philippe, Genève, ref. 3526, movement no. 1'136'685, case no. 2'660'158, manufactured in 1967
Cal. 175 circular nickel-finished lever movement stamped twice with the Geneve seal, 18 jewels, Gyromax balance, free sprung regulator, the gilt matte dial with applied gold baton numerals, in square case with straight lugs, snap on back, case, dial and movement signed
28 mm. wide

Lot Essay

Accompanied by Patek Philippe Extract from the Archives confirming production of the present watch in 1967 and its subsequent sale on 13 March 1969. It has never been offered in public before.

Reference 3526 was in production from around 1967 until the early 1970s.
